Bergamot Essential Oil Organic Cold Pressed is extracted from the rind of the fruit of the Bergamot orange tree (Citrus bergamia), a tree native to southern Italy. It is known for its fresh, citrusy aroma.

Aroma:

Bergamot Essential Oil Organic Cold Pressed yields a distinctive fresh, sweet, citrusy aroma with hints of floral, earthy, and spicy undertones. This unique oil exhibits both sweet and bitter notes due to its diverse chemical composition.

The sweet aspect of Bergamot Essential Oil primarily stems from its high concentration of linalyl acetate, a monoterpene ester with a floral, slightly citrusy aroma. In contrast, its bitterness arises from the presence of limonene, another monoterpene with a strong citrusy and slightly bitter character, adding depth and complexity to the aroma.

This blend of sweetness and bitterness makes Bergamot Essential Oil Organic Cold Pressed a versatile ingredient in perfumery, aromatherapy, and culinary applications.

    • Disclaimer Regarding Pest Control Usage:

      Bergamot Essential Oil, like many natural oils, has been studied for pesticidal qualities. Under the Federal Insecticide, Fungicide and Rodenticide Act (FIFRA), EPA regulates all pesticides — including biopesticides — that are sold or distributed in the United States to ensure they are safe for humans and the environment.

      Although EPA has exempted some natural oils from the federal requirement for registration as pesticides, Bergamot Essential Oil is not one of the exemptions. Any company wishing to market a product containing Bergamot Essential Oil as a pesticide must first register their proposed product with the EPA. Some firms have registered with EPA products containing Bergamot Essential Oil as a pesticide. However, each company wishing to bring to market a Bergamot Essential Oil product as a pesticide must obtain their own EPA registration, which HBNO® has not yet done.
